§ 63N-3-102 — Definitions.
Utah·Title 63N Economic Opportunity Act·Ch. 63N-3 Economic Development Programs·Part 63N-3-1 Industrial Assistance Account
As used in this part:
(1)"Administrator" means the executive director or the executive director's designee.
(2)"Applicant" means an individual, for profit business entity, nonprofit, corporation, partnership, unincorporated association, government entity, executive branch department or division of a department, a political subdivision, a state institution of higher education, or any other administrative unit of the state.
